7N  java/lang/Object()Vjava/util/ArrayList   /de/geolykt/starloader/gslstarplane/GslExtension externalModsLjava/util/List;  mappings  softmapMappings   updateHooks   externalMod(Ljava/lang/Object;)V  !"java/util/Listadd(Ljava/lang/Object;)Z $ %&iterator()Ljava/util/Iterator; ()* +,java/util/IteratorhasNext()Z (. /0next()Ljava/lang/Object;2java/util/function/BiConsumer 456 787de/geolykt/starloader/gslstarplane/GslExtension$ModTypeEXTERNAL9Lde/geolykt/starloader/gslstarplane/GslExtension$ModType; 1: ;<accept'(Ljava/lang/Object;Ljava/lang/Object;)V > ?@reversibleAccessSetterLjava/lang/Object; BCD EForg/gradle/api/Project getResources,()Lorg/gradle/api/resources/ResourceHandler; HIJ KL(org/gradle/api/resources/ResourceHandlergetText0()Lorg/gradle/api/resources/TextResourceFactory; NOP QR!java/nio/charset/StandardCharsetsUTF_8Ljava/nio/charset/Charset; TUV WXjava/nio/charset/Charsetname()Ljava/lang/String; Z[\ ]^,org/gradle/api/resources/TextResourceFactoryfromFileM(Ljava/lang/Object;Ljava/lang/String;)Lorg/gradle/api/resources/TextResource; `ab cX%org/gradle/api/resources/TextResourceasString e f internalMod h i internalMods 4k l8INTERNAL n op mappingsFile9(Ljava/lang/String;Ljava/lang/String;Ljava/lang/Object;)V rst u,java/lang/StringisBlank wxy z{Bde/geolykt/starplane/remapping/MIOContainerFormat$MappingContainerPLAINDLde/geolykt/starplane/remapping/MIOContainerFormat$MappingContainer;}. r  startsWith(Ljava/lang/String;)Z r  substring(I)Ljava/lang/String; $assertionsDisabledZjava/lang/AssertionError   java/util/LocaleROOTLjava/util/Locale; r  toUpperCase&(Ljava/util/Locale;)Ljava/lang/String; r replace(CC)Ljava/lang/String; w valueOfX(Ljava/lang/String;)Lde/geolykt/starplane/remapping/MIOContainerFormat$MappingContainer;  +net/fabricmc/mappingio/format/MappingFormatA(Ljava/lang/String;)Lnet/fabricmc/mappingio/format/MappingFormat;"java/lang/IllegalArgumentException values0()[Lnet/fabricmc/mappingio/format/MappingFormat; WLjava/lang/String; r equalsIgnoreCasetiny2tinyv2  TINY_2_FILE-Lnet/fabricmc/mappingio/format/MappingFormat;enigma w {TAR_XZ  ENIGMA_DIR  ENIGMA_FILE fileExt makeConcatWithConstants&(Ljava/lang/String;)Ljava/lang/String; (Ljava/lang/String;)V*java/util/AbstractMap$SimpleImmutableEntry1de/geolykt/starplane/remapping/MIOContainerFormat t(Lnet/fabricmc/mappingio/format/MappingFormat;Lde/geolykt/starplane/remapping/MIOContainerFormat$MappingContainer;)V <&org/gradle/api/artifacts/Configurationjava/lang/CharSequence java/io/Filejava/nio/file/Path java/net/URI java/net/URLorg/gradle/api/file/Directoryorg/gradle/api/file/RegularFile org/gradle/api/provider/Providergroovy/lang/Closurejava/util/concurrent/Callable#Argument 'notation' may not be null  java/util/ObjectsrequireNonNull&(Ljava/lang/Object;)Ljava/lang/Object;  getClass()Ljava/lang/Class;  Xjava/lang/ClassgetName ,desiredAssertionStatus eclipseEEARuntimeInvisibleAnnotations$Lorg/jetbrains/annotations/Nullable;RuntimeInvisibleTypeAnnotations Signature$Ljava/util/List;#Lorg/jetbrains/annotations/NotNull;nLjava/util/List;>;obfuscationHandler)Lde/geolykt/starplane/ObfuscationHandler; modDirectoryLjava/nio/file/Path;~Ljava/util/List;>;CodeLineNumberTableLocalVariableTablethis1Lde/geolykt/starloader/gslstarplane/GslExtension;([Ljava/lang/Object;)Vo notations[Ljava/lang/Object; StackMapTablehookLjava/util/function/BiConsumer;notationLocalVariableTypeTablelLjava/util/function/BiConsumer;getRASContents,(Lorg/gradle/api/Project;)Ljava/lang/String;projectLorg/gradle/api/Project;$RuntimeInvisibleParameterAnnotations'(Ljava/lang/String;Ljava/lang/Object;)VformatcFormatmfe$Ljava/lang/IllegalArgumentException;containerFormatmFormat,.[Lnet/fabricmc/mappingio/format/MappingFormat; softmapFilewithRAS SourceFileGslExtension.java NestMembersBootstrapMethods56No mappings format known under the following name: ''7Notation not of supported type. Please consult the gslStarplane README for further details. Argument 'notation' is an instance of 9 :;< =$java/lang/invoke/StringConcatFactory(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/invoke/CallSite; InnerClassesModTypeMappingContainerBjava/util/AbstractMapSimpleImmutableEntryEjava/util/Map$EntryG java/util/MapEntryJ%java/lang/invoke/MethodHandles$LookupLjava/lang/invoke/MethodHandlesLookup!  @i    ?@  k1**Y *Y *Y *Y "+/6%8 1~!+M,>6,2:*;<; > @!! 6* +W*#M,',-1N-3+9A B(C2D5E ( 66@ (  (n)*=+AG*=MSY_IJ L)) ! "f~!+M,>6,2:*dPQP S @!! fK*gM,*Y YMg,+W*#N-'--1:j+9"VW XZ[<\G]J^*< KK@Fi< Fi(!o#J*+,m ab $@" op D, ,q v:7,|~,M, Y,._::+:::66  + 2:   +  : + + :e+ :L:D?:66  + 2:   +  : Y+ʿ*YY-ԹWJVY~g hjk"l4nGqJsVYt[uvvwxu{|}~  &Cf %{v& & ['(DD$D)D@G%{J*s  w rrw  rrw+(+( rrw"-}+֚P+ؚI+ښB+ܚ;+ޚ4+-+&+++`+ +*+WWY+ʿTbh|}}@T  ".>*+= @/4 " @012438486>*4 ?@w@D AC DFH IKM